Modals, part 1

• Kunnen, mogen of misschien kunnen:– Can kunnen (mogen)

• You can purchase these products online.

– Could kon (verleden tijd van can)• When you were five, you could eat a lot of sweets.

– (to be) able to in staat zijn om• The is able to write even though he has no arms.

– (to be) allowed to mogen, toestemming hebben• He is allowed to take start taking driving lessons now he’s 18.

Modals, part 2

• Have to (sterke) verplichting, iets waarvan iemand anders vind dat het zo zou moeten zijn.– I have to arrive at work at 9 o’clock sharp. My boss is very strict.

• Must iets wat moet, en waar je het zelf mee eens bent.– I must go to the supermarket today.

• Let op!– I must do some homework tonight.

• Je vind dit zelf!– I have to do some homework tonight.

• Dit zeggen bijv. je ouders of leraar!

Modals, part 3

• Should advies– You should drive carefully in bad weather.– You should switch off the lights when you leave

the room.

• Let op!Alle modals worden gevolgd door het hele werkwoord!
